#ba2621 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ba2621 is composed of 72.9% red, 14.9%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 82.3%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 2 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 42.9%. #ba2621 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c42 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#ba2621 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ba2621 has RGB values of R:186, G:38, B:33 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.82,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12199457.

Shades and Tints of #ba2621
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ba2621
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6d6d is the less saturated color, while #d30e08 is the most saturated one.
